Transaction 21ec48beabe8dcde785de7267805759b0c15fbb2631f80a807c30beb295a11fa

1 Input
2 Outputs
  • 21ec48beabe8dcde785de7267805759b0c15fbb2631f80a807c30beb295a11fa:0
  • value  207014
    address  3MSrWu4noRtRc2X4iT3JbJBxMpVCbrcSi1
  • 21ec48beabe8dcde785de7267805759b0c15fbb2631f80a807c30beb295a11fa:1
  • value  289506
    address  1PckYUxd6GbbePnZsp86RrFvvbXvRUQ6dH